JACKSONVILLE – The Jaguars addressed the kicker situation Sunday.
They did so in bold fashion, selecting the position in Round 6.
Cam Little, a kicker from Arkansas, on Saturday was selected by the Jaguars No. 212 overall in the 2024 NFL Draft – the 36th selection of Round 6.
Little (6-feet-1, 173 pounds), an early-entry junior, was a first-team All-Southeastern Conference selection this past season. He converted 33 of 33 extra points with 20 of 24 field goals this past season.
Little became the sixth player selected by the Jaguars in the NFL Draft, the first since cornerback Montaric Brown (Round 7, 2022).
The Jaguars hold one more selection in the ’24 draft: Round 7 (No. 236 overall).
